                            Carpe / Linea / Satoria jacket ...

                            pit to pit 21" but i think better suited for a 48 or slim 50 knowing cdiem.



                            Would like to know if anyone can share light on this piece... looks like its the pointed collar which you are supposed to cut to the height you want, the baby locking around the collar seems to match the seaming in the back, so was this done in studio? Were they ever produced like this? One piece body/collar construction.

                            But no tag pics... i doubt it ever had them/ or they were stitched in. The buttons don't look like usual cdiem leather piece ones or normally there are hooks on most leathers. Anyway interesting piece the detailing even on the cuff is nice: all in all makes me think its legit. But someone who knows a bit more might shed some light.

                                Definitely something that I haven't seen before either. Looking closely at the buttons, they look more like MA+ "regular" buttons that are the standard black and round. The front design looks very Amadei to me but the back construction with the inverted T top and what looks like a lower center back dart is unusual.

                                It's too well finished IMO to be a Fattoamano piece, but also doesn't have that "raw" nature of Linea/Sartoria, yet not so much prevalence of the point-stitching used in Avantindietro to call it that either.

                                Any NYers handle it in person? Curious piece. For a moment I had thought it was that classic Linea leather jacket.
